Apply for a Neighbourhood Operating Grant
Get up to $500 per year to support ongoing neighbourhood activities or events.
This grant is for neighbourhood groups or residents who have been active for 2 years or more.

1. Check if you can apply
Operating grants support established neighbourhood groups and annual events.
You can apply if you are:
- an affiliated neighbourhood association that does not receive foundational funding
- a non-affiliated neighbourhood group
- 2 or more Waterloo residents from different addresses who plan an annual neighbourhood event

You can apply for up to $500 each year to cover eligible operating costs.
3. What this grant supports
You can use this grant for regular, ongoing costs:
- supplies for recurring events
- meeting space rental fees
- email or website hosting
- outreach materials or printing
- other small operating expenses
This grant is not for:
- city-wide projects
- projects that are not neighbourhood-based
- non-profit organizations that are not neighbourhood groups

5. Apply year-round
Apply online or email neighbourhoods@waterloo.ca at least 6 weeks before you need the funds.
You can get funding once a year.
Include in your application:
- a short description of your group or event
- how the funding will support your neighbourhood activities
- your budget sheet (Excel)
The neighbourhoods team will review your application and follow up with next steps.
